ジャンプしようmount
/dev/mapper/VolGroup-lv_root on / type ext4 (rw)
proc on /proc type proc (rw)
sysfs on /sys type sysfs (rw)
devpts on /dev/pts type devpts (rw,gid=5,mode=620)
tmpfs on /dev/shm type tmpfs (rw)
/dev/sdb1 on /boot type ext4 (rw)
none on /proc/sys/fs/binfmt_misc type binfmt_misc (rw)
sunrpc on /var/lib/nfs/rpc_pipefs type rpc_pipefs (rw)
gvfs-fuse-daemon on /root/.gvfs type fuse.gvfs-fuse-daemon (rw,nosuid,nodev)
/dev/sda1 on /media/1 type ext3 (rw,nosuid,nodev,uhelper=udisks)
この行には何も表示されません。
atime
or
noatime
ここで問題はフォルダを作成し、a
そのb
フォルダにアクセスしようとしましたが、 。Access Time
access time
「オペレーティングシステム」の「ファイルシステム」が「atime」が有効な状態でマウントされていることを正確にどのように確認しますか?
答え1
基本的に、Linux 2.6.30から開始、ファイルシステムは次のようにマウントされます。relatime
インストールオプション。このオプションを使用すると、atime が mtime と等しい場合、更新は行われません。これは、このオプションが有効になっている場合にのみatime
発生します(デフォルトでは)。以下では、noatime
atimeは更新されません。これにより、ディスクへの書き込みが節約されますが、便利な機能が削除されます。
カーネルrelatime
はに報告します/proc/mounts
がmount
、util-linux 2.13以降、ユーティリティは出力でこのオプションを抑制します(デフォルト設定なので)。
strictatime
アクセス時間を完全に有効にするには、このオプションを使用してファイルシステムをマウントする必要があります。
答え2
マウント出力には、noatime
atimeが無効になっているかどうかが表示されます。
おそらくatimeの問題は、ファイルシステムがそれをサポートしていないために発生するのでしょうか?
答え3
列4/etc/fstab
には、各マウントに渡したいマウントコマンドのオプションが含まれています。
atime
したがって、このファイルシステムでは、4番目の列にオプションを追加し、/etc/fstab
同じmount -o remount <mount point>
。